About Izuchukwu
Hello! My name is Izu, and I am a graduate of UNC–Chapel Hill with a degree in Chemistry. I am also a registered pharmacy technician, which has given me experience applying scientific knowledge in a professional healthcare setting.
Through my education, I developed a strong background in undergraduate-level chemistry, physics, mathematics, and astronomy. I know that these subjects can become challenging quickly, especially when the material becomes more abstract or mathematically intensive. One of the main reasons I decided to teach is that I’ve seen how much of a difference the right explanation can make. A concept that seems impossible at first can often become manageable once it is broken down in a clear and logical way.
My goal is not simply to help students get the correct answer. I want to help you understand why the answer makes sense, how to approach similar problems in the future, and how to become more confident solving problems independently. I hope to pass along the knowledge, problem-solving strategies, and experience I gained throughout my chemistry degree and related coursework so that difficult material feels a little less intimidating—and hopefully even interesting.

My teaching style is built around one idea: understanding the process matters more than memorizing the answer. Whether we are working through Algebra, Calculus, Differential Equations, General Chemistry, Organic Chemistry, or Biochemistry, I focus on helping students recognize patterns, understand why a method works, and develop a repeatable approach they can use independently.
I especially try to avoid the “watch me solve it, then copy what I did” style of tutoring. Instead, I break difficult problems into smaller decisions: What information are we given? What are we being asked to find? What concept applies? Why does that equation or method make sense here? From there, we build the solution together. My goal is for you to eventually look at a new problem and know how to begin without needing someone beside you.
For mathematics, from Algebra through Differential Equations, I emphasize problem recognition and consistent setup. Many students struggle not because they cannot do the calculations, but because they are unsure which method to use. I teach you how to identify the structure of a problem first, then choose the appropriate technique. That could mean setting up systems of equations, analyzing functions, using derivatives and integrals, solving differential equations, or working through multi-step applications. I also like to show connections between topics so that mathematics feels like one developing system rather than a collection of unrelated formulas.
For chemistry, from General Chemistry through Biochemistry, I focus heavily on connecting equations and molecular concepts to what is physically happening. Instead of simply memorizing formulas for equilibrium, kinetics, thermodynamics, acid-base chemistry, or biochemical processes, we work on understanding what the variables actually represent and how changing one part of a system affects everything else. When possible, I use diagrams, reaction logic, dimensional analysis, and step-by-step reasoning to make complicated material more intuitive.
A typical lesson begins with a quick assessment of what you already understand and where the difficulty starts. We then review the minimum background needed for the topic before working through examples together. I normally demonstrate the reasoning behind one problem, guide you through another, and then have you attempt a similar problem more independently. As we work, I pay attention to where your reasoning breaks down, not just where the final answer becomes incorrect. That allows us to address the actual weakness instead of repeatedly correcting the same mistake.
I can also adapt sessions around what you currently need most. We can work through homework problems, review lecture material, prepare for an upcoming exam, rebuild foundations from earlier courses, or focus intensively on one difficult topic. If you have notes, practice exams, worksheets, or problems from your professor, bringing them to the session is extremely helpful because I can structure our work around the exact style and level of your course.
Most importantly, I do not expect every student to learn in the same way. If one explanation does not make sense, I will approach the concept from another direction rather than simply repeating it. My goal is not only to help you perform better on the next assignment or exam, but to leave you with stronger problem-solving habits and a clearer understanding of the material than you had when we started.
